CI Press, Episode 18: Demystifying Counterintelligence Series Part 7 (Corporate CI Programs)

In this engaging episode of the podcast, hosts Jeremy Clark and Ryan Rambo dive deep into the intriguing world of corporate counterintelligence programs. With their extensive expertise and unique perspectives, they shed light on the critical role that counterintelligence plays in safeguarding businesses from internal and external threats. Throughout the discussion, Jeremy and Ryan explore the intricacies of developing and implementing effective counterintelligence policies tailored to the specific needs of modern corporations. They break down the essential processes involved, offering practical insights into how companies can proactively identify vulnerabilities, monitor suspicious activities, and mitigate risks before they escalate into costly breaches or leaks of sensitive information.

The episode also tackles the strategic question of where a counterintelligence program should be positioned within a company's organizational structure for maximum impact. Jeremy and Ryan debate the pros and cons of various approaches, whether embedding it within security teams, aligning it with risk management divisions, or establishing it as a standalone entity reporting directly to executive leadership. They provide real-world examples and actionable advice, making the conversation both informative and accessible to business leaders, security professionals, and anyone interested in the behind-the-scenes efforts to protect corporate assets. Tune in to gain a comprehensive understanding of how counterintelligence functions as a vital shield in today’s competitive and often unpredictable corporate landscape.
